Confusion
shattered like paint splatters.

This feeling in my heart wont quit.
Confusion, seclusion.
Shattered like paint splatters.
The worst mistake that you could possibly make
Is to think that you're alive
When you're really just asleep
In lifes waiting room.
Your destiny line is the hardest to find
But the easiest to change.
Strange, but in my mind you always
Seemed more beautiful. Less complicated, you know,
But I feel like simplicity is something we made up
To keep us going when things are rough.
I speak to you all now with grace, and trust, and
Faith, and you are searching for something in my tangled words for you to relate to.
Something that is not on the market.
But I tell you now that said market is not tangible.
The calling, the thing you yearn for, cannot merely be found.
It must be discovered, you must search your entire life for
This elusive, intangible object.
And in the fraction of a second before death,
In the last shine of light you glimpse through your closing eyes,
You will see what you've been searching for.
Prepare for this moment....for it was your life.
